    On this page A. What is sales tax? B. How sales taxes are collected on ShopBase? C. Understand Merchant of Records A. What is sales tax? A sales tax is the tax paid to the governing body for sales of particular goods and services. Sellers usually collect sales taxes from the buyers at the point of sales, then pass them on to the government. B. How sales taxes are collected on ShopBase?     One of the biggest problems for sellers is that receiving a large amount of payment (a winning camp, high season for example) can be a sign of fraud to payment gateways. Payment rotation is an awesome solution to split this risk between different payment methods, and even when one account is disabled, the customers can still check out with other payment methods.
